About

Carl A. Scheraga is a scholar working on Strategy and Management, General Economics, Econometrics and Finance and Management Science and Operations Research. According to data from OpenAlex, Carl A. Scheraga has authored 37 papers receiving a total of 602 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Strategy and Management, 14 papers in General Economics, Econometrics and Finance and 13 papers in Management Science and Operations Research. Recurrent topics in Carl A. Scheraga's work include Aviation Industry Analysis and Trends (11 papers), Efficiency Analysis Using DEA (11 papers) and Transport and Economic Policies (10 papers). Carl A. Scheraga is often cited by papers focused on Aviation Industry Analysis and Trends (11 papers), Efficiency Analysis Using DEA (11 papers) and Transport and Economic Policies (10 papers). Carl A. Scheraga coll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and United Kingdom. Carl A. Scheraga's co-authors include Richard Kolodny, Cheol S. Eun, John A. Haslem, John E. Calfee, Janjaap Semeijn, Richard F. Poist, T M Corsi, Michael Tucker, Stanley R. Stansell and A. J. Stagliano and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Banking & Finance, Transportation Research Part A Policy and Practice and Transportation Research Part E Logistics and Transportation Review.
